Extra Details:
The protein encoded by this gene is a member of the protein tyrosine phosphatase (PTP) family. PTPs are known to be signaling molecules that regulate a variety of cellular processes; including cell growth; differentiation; mitotic cycle; and oncogenic transformation. This PTP possesses an extracellular region containing five fibronectin type III repeats; a single transmembrane region; and a single intracytoplasmic catalytic domain; and thus represents a receptor-type PTP. This protein is present in all hematopoietic lineages; and was shown to negatively regulate T cell receptor signaling possibly through interfering with the phosphorylation of Phospholipase C Gamma 1 and Linker for Activation of T Cells. This protein can also dephosphorylate the PDGF beta receptor; and may be involved in UV-induced signal transduction. Multiple trans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.
